			<description><![CDATA[ Power Solutions provider. As part of this Business CPG has a number of Business Units focused on establishing the Customers energy and electrical needs and creating an optimised solution to meet his requirements. The Energy Solutions Business (ESB) is one of these Business Units, Established some 10 Years ago, ESB is responsible for Energy Solutions utilising Cummins own Gas fired Generating Sets. Utilising Generating Sets with Unit sizes between 300kW and 2000kW ESB are developing Projects to meet Customers Energy needs generally in the range of 1000kW to 10,000kW. The Generating Sets are arranged either as a Power Generation Only Solution, a Combined Heat and Power Solution or in Greenhouse applications as a Tri Generation Solution.
